A female instructor was allegedly beaten to death in Ugbamaka, located in the Okpo District of Olamaboro Local Government Area in Kogi State, following a disciplinary incident involving a student.
Zagazola Makama, an expert in security and counter-insurgency within the Lake Chad region, shared details of the event on social media. Initial accounts indicate that the teacher was attacked after penalizing a student, which prompted an angry confrontation from the student’s father. This dispute escalated into physical violence, ultimately leading to the teacher’s death.
The tragedy has drawn sharp condemnation from local residents and educational advocates, who are raising alarms regarding the vulnerability of teachers performing their professional duties. While official government or police commentary is pending, an investigation is anticipated to clarify the facts and hold the perpetrators accountable for their actions.
